| About Me | On December 26th 2010, I was admitted into the Northern Westchester Hospital psychiatric facility because I was suffering from various metal fatigues. During that traumatic and dark time, I was diagnosed with a mental illness. From that point on, I worked and to this day still work on accepting my disorder as a part of who I am (although not letting it define me), becoming comfortable with myself in terms of my disorder, and generally being as open as possible about said disorder. As of September 2012, although I had been extremely high functioning long since then, I felt I finally reached the optimal level of functionality. I view my diagnosis and the horrible, disturbing events (that no one should ever experience) leading up to it as a blessing in disguise. Because of these life-altering events, I have decided to pursue a career in the field of psychiatry and work hands on with mental health consumers. Mental health is now a pervasive, all-consuming passion in my life. I have never felt so fulfilled in my life as I do in the present having reached self-actualization. I am currently looking into volunteering for the National Alliance for Mental Illness (NAMI) and quite possibly in the near future become a presenter for the In Our Own Voice program, where there exists an open/candid dialogue between audiences and mental health consumers. I am open and honest about my disorder, because every time speak out about it, I receive a feeling of self-empowerment. Besides treating mental health consumers, I feel an obligation to do away with the social stigma (clichéd, i know) attached to mental illness and help sufferers eliminate unfounded shame and/or guilt. This illness, in essence, has made me a more focused, goal-oriented, and well rounded human being.
